| The CTC Ulladulla has acquired funding from the
IMB Community Foundation to run our "Restore and Digitalise and
Relive Your Memories" course. Throughout the course you learn
how to scan photos, slides and negatives, restore and edit
photos, and the use the images in slideshows, presentations, and
save for archival purposes on discs and drives.
The groups are kept small and are for all ages, especially
seniors. There are 5 groups, and each group will run for 1
morning or afternoon per week for 6 weeks. |

| Schedule beginning 8 August 2011
Week 1 - Catch
up on basic computers / Begin with Scanners
This week we will be brushing up on some basic computing skills,
including skills needed to complete the course.
1. Mouse use
2. Work with widows
3. Navigate around the computer
4. Make a folder
5. Open applications
6. Save a file
7. Use a USB flash drive
8. Scanner installation
9. Scanner application and settings
10. Getting the best results from the scanner
Week 2 –
Scanning
This
week we scan your documents, photos, slides and negatives.
Week 3 –
Restoration and editing
This week we begin restoring and editing our images. We will be
using a program called Adobe Photoshop Elements 9.
1. Program interface
2. Restoration and edit procedures
3. Begin editing your images
Week 4 –
Restoration and editing
This
week we continue editing and restoring so we can start putting
our presentations together next week.
Week 5 & 6 –
Presentation
This
week we begin putting all of our images together to make our
presentations. We will be making a DVD movie slideshow, so if
you have any music you would like to use on the DVD, bring it
this week.
1. Windows Live Movie Maker program interface
2. Adding images, transitions, effects, timing, music, then
convert and burn to a DVD
